Mr. Sheldrick is a cofounder and chief policy, impact, and government-affairs officer for Global Citizen, an international education and advocacy organization. His work has appeared in Forbes, the Guardian, Huffington Post, The Diplomat, the South China Morning Post, The West Australian, and elsewhere.

Articles by Michael Sheldrick

Lancastria sinking

The Sinking of the Lancastria

By Michael Sheldrick
February 2023
Thousands were killed when the Luftwaffe sank the British ship Lancastria in 1940; for some, even years later, the loss was personal.